I feel like interweaving vignettes of dozens of peoples lives shouldn't work so well, and yet, the style of this remarkable book is perfect. An examination of the lives, particularly the love lives, of some of the most notable denizens of Europe from 1929-1939, this book evokes passion, fascination, and dread. It's frankly incredibly difficult to describe, but I thoroughly enjoyed it, and I'm annoyed that I can't keep picking it up indefinitely to read more of these stories.
